A well-organized package makes it easier for the officer to review your EB-2 NIW petition and helps avoid unnecessary delays. The goal is for the officer to find each document quickly, following a clear and predictable order.
A good starting point is a table of contents at the beginning, listing everything in the package and in what order: forms, recommendation letters, publications, diplomas, and other supporting documents. Numbering the sections makes navigation straightforward.
For the physical assembly, prefer a setup that allows items to be separated and rearranged, such as folders with dividers or fasteners that keep each section clearly identified. Make sure that:
- All documents are legible, with no folds or markings that obscure the text.
- Copies are accompanied by evidence of authenticity when required.
- Translations accompany documents in another language, as applicable.
Since formatting guidelines can change, confirm the current instructions with USCIS before finalizing the package and, when in doubt, consult a qualified specialist.
